Centre rebuts 'no takers' reports on Rs 37,500 cr coal gasification scheme
The government has dismissed media reports that its ₹37,500 crore coal gasification scheme found no takers. The coal ministry clarified that Talcher Fertilisers and NTPC have already submitted applications. This comes after reports claimed the scheme drew no interest despite official promotion. The first application window remains open until September 7, so eligible businesses can still apply.
